Students volunteer at Rise Against Hunger event

Several Middle and Upper School students volunteered at a Rise Against Hunger event in Franklin, NC on Saturday, November 2.
Several of Rabun Gap's Middle School and Upper School students volunteered at a Rise Against Hunger event at the First United Methodist Church of Franklin on Saturday, November 2. They worked together with other community members to pack meals. 

Rise Against Hunger is an international hunger relief organization that distributes food and life-changing aid to the world’s most vulnerable, mobilizing the necessary resources to end hunger by 2030.
